As a business owner, one of the most important tasks you will face is creating a business plan. This document outlines your company's goals, strategies, and financial projections, and serves as a roadmap for your business's success. However, when it comes to adding additional staff to your team, the task of writing a business plan can become even more challenging.
Expanding your workforce requires careful consideration and planning. You need to determine the roles and responsibilities of the new employees, their salary and benefits, and how they will contribute to the growth of your business. All of this information needs to be included in your business plan, which can be a daunting task.
Not only is writing a business plan for additional staff time-consuming, but it also requires a strong understanding of your business and its financials. You need to be able to project the impact that the new employees will have on your revenue and expenses, and ensure that your business can sustain the added costs.
